Complaint Details
This is in line with the above subject, we would like to inform you that Mr. Parbat Patel, who is the signing authority on sale deeds and Mr. Govind patel with his assistant cum partner Mr. Mahadev Patel are creating issues on below things.
1) Not handing over the society to the flat owners though he has sold out 60% of his flats.
2) Selling the open car park to flat owners which will result in to quarrel between the flat owners once the society is formed. He is not suppose to sell open car park space to any of the flat owner and this has to be done by society members on their own.
3) Area allocated to car park or the placement of car park is not as per the standards of CIDCO and it should be 2.5 M X 5 M for single car park with angle of 30 degree to the wall. Current car park area which has placed is parallel to the wall and without any angle, this will further lead to taking out the vehicle from the parking.
4) There is no space left for the two wheelers park in the building premises and he trying to sell all open area as car park to make money out of it.
5) In front of main gate cum lift lobby, Builder is selling the parking space to flat owners which should not be done and main lobby access area should be kept free as per the CIDCO norms.( there was not as such plan approved by CIDCO for these parking, still Builder trying to make money by selling these.
